Young Martin Quilligan from Tralee receives a visit from soccer star Robbie Keane and his LA Galaxy team-mates yesterday in Our Lady’s Hospital for Sick Children in Crumlin yesterday.

A TRALEE boy was among those visited by Ireland striker Robbie Keane and his LA Galaxy teammates yesterday at Our Lady’s Children’s Hospital Crumlin…and it really made his day!

Eight-year-old Martin Quilligan from Tralee, who is being treated at the Dublin hospital, met with the Irish soccer legend and his team-mates, who were there as part of a fundraising campaign for the hospital. He even appeared on RTE’s Six-One News last night with the stars.

“Oh, they made his day,” said his aunt, Sharon Quilligan. “He wasn’t expecting it at all and he’s still talking about it. He’s a big Man Utd fan so he loves his football,” said Sharon.

Martin, son of Martin and Tara Quilligan, is from the Mitchels area and was diagnosed with a brain tumour back in November. The third class pupil in Moyderwell is undergoing chemotherapy at the hospital at the moment.

“They stayed chatting to him for a while and they signed t-shirts and teddy bears for him so he was delighted. It’ll be a milestone for him,” said Sharon.

While there, Robbie Keane handed over a cheque for $50,000 to the hospital donated by the American sponsor of his team, LA Galaxy.

Keane was also in town along with fellow players from the ‘Galaxy’ as part of their pre-season training.
